NBA fines Jazz $15,000 for Malone spoof

NEW YORK: A comedy routine that mocked Los Angeles Lakers stars Karl Malone and Kobe Bryant turned out to be costly one for the Utah Jazz. The NBA on Friday fined the Jazz 15,000 dollars for performing a skit that “ridiculed opposing players.” The skit took place between the first and second quarters of Saturday’s game between the Jazz and Lakers when Utah’s bear mascot held a mock telephone conversation with a Malone impersonator over the Delta Center public address system. The 40-year-old Malone signed with the Lakers in the offseason after spending 18 years of his career with the Jazz. “Go tell (Jazz owner) Larry (Miller) I want to come home,” the Malone impersonator said. “I don’t care if Stock (John Stockton) ain’t there. I want to come home. They’re mean to me here. They don’t give me the ball. They don’t like me.” The Malone voice added, “But I guess it could be worse,” alluding to Bryant’s rape charge.

Kings fined $30,000 for Detroit-bashing pictures

NEW YORK (AP) -- The Sacramento Kings were fined $30,000 by the NBA on Monday for showing derogatory images of Detroit on video screens prior to their home opener against the Pistons.

When the Pistons were introduced Nov. 8, the Arco Arena scoreboard flashed pictures of abandoned buildings, burned-out cars, piles of rubble and other negative images of Detroit. The Pistons won the game 102-88.
